    Originally Posted by hav4boys
    I just ordered that book Macybaby. I love the paper piecing.
    one item to be aware of, the blocks sewn as teh instuctions state end up being more around 12" UF instead of 12.5"

    I've heard that from many people and found it happening for me to. It's probably because when you sew the sections together on the lines, you are getting a full 1/4" seam or even a bit more. I've gotten so I always remove the papers before I join sections. I leave the side that will be on the "outside" of the block long, and trim the seam sides of the wedges a bit wider than teh cutting lines. Then I sew like normal with my scant 1/4" and I end up with much better results. By leaving the outer edge untrimmed, after the 8 wedges are sewn together I've got extra on the outer side and can trim the block to what I need.
